Dad's Army
Very good cast, reasonable story, Gambon is perfect, Nighy just a tad too down register, Toby Jones is often very good as Mainwaring but somehow doesn't click. Daniel Mays is very good as Walker and there is a strong supporting cast. Tom Courtenay as Jones just strikes the wrong note, too subdued.

Overall a fun film but left me feeling disappointed but not really sure why.
